In today's fast-growing technology field, liquid cooling technology, as a key solution for efficient heat dissipation, is being widely used in many industries such as data centers, new energy vehicles, and industrial manufacturing. In liquid cooling systems, motorized valve plays a crucial role, acting as a precise commander, controlling the flow of coolant and ensuring the stable operation of the system.
